Since 1961, the Providence of Maryland team has worked alongside people with intellectual and developmental disabilities to live their best lives. As a nonprofit committed to people and community, we believe every person should be engaged, involved, and contributing in ways that matter to them.
We believe in people, and in a community where every person is a part of that community with real connections, real opportunities and real experiences in their lives. We also believe that the right staff are vital to supporting people to make this a reality for themselves.
